Index: DOM/PM/Maatwerk/Calc/Common/impl/RVGKenmerken.cls.xml =================================================================== diff -u -r72552 -r72891 --- DOM/PM/Maatwerk/Calc/Common/impl/RVGKenmerken.cls.xml (.../RVGKenmerken.cls.xml) (revision 72552) +++ DOM/PM/Maatwerk/Calc/Common/impl/RVGKenmerken.cls.xml (.../RVGKenmerken.cls.xml) (revision 72891) @@ -73,6 +73,10 @@ %Decimal + +%Boolean + + %Decimal @@ -193,6 +197,10 @@ %Decimal + +%Boolean + + %Decimal @@ -468,6 +476,12 @@ SysteemSchroeven + +ExpandoTSpreiddrevel + + +PocketVerbinder + Index: ECON/PM/Maatwerk/dto/RvgKenmerken.cls.xml =================================================================== diff -u -r72552 -r72891 --- ECON/PM/Maatwerk/dto/RvgKenmerken.cls.xml (.../RvgKenmerken.cls.xml) (revision 72552) +++ ECON/PM/Maatwerk/dto/RvgKenmerken.cls.xml (.../RvgKenmerken.cls.xml) (revision 72891) @@ -89,6 +89,11 @@ + +ECON.Boolean + + + ECON.String @@ -244,6 +249,11 @@ + +ECON.Boolean + + + ECON.String @@ -652,6 +662,12 @@ SpaanplaatSchroeven + +ExpandoTSpreiddrevel + + +PocketVerbinder + Index: vhTest/Utils/DOM/PM/Maatwerk/Calc/Common/impl/RVGKenmerken.cls.xml =================================================================== diff -u -r72552 -r72891 --- vhTest/Utils/DOM/PM/Maatwerk/Calc/Common/impl/RVGKenmerken.cls.xml (.../RVGKenmerken.cls.xml) (revision 72552) +++ vhTest/Utils/DOM/PM/Maatwerk/Calc/Common/impl/RVGKenmerken.cls.xml (.../RVGKenmerken.cls.xml) (revision 72891) @@ -27,6 +27,7 @@ Set RvgKenmerken.DeurStabiliseerder = 0 Set RvgKenmerken.DikteTussenplank = 18 Set RvgKenmerken.DikteScheidingswand = 18 + Set RvgKenmerken.ExpandoTSpreiddrevel = $$$False Set RvgKenmerken.FrontBreedte = 870 Set RvgKenmerken.FrontDikte = 18 Set RvgKenmerken.FrontHoogte = 1900 @@ -45,6 +46,7 @@ Set RvgKenmerken.PocketAchterwandDikte = 320 Set RvgKenmerken.PocketDiepte = 575 Set RvgKenmerken.PocketHoogte = 1915 + Set RvgKenmerken.PocketVerbinder = $$$False Set RvgKenmerken.PocketZijkantDikte = 18 Set RvgKenmerken.SpaanplaatSchroeven = $$$False Set RvgKenmerken.SysteemSchroeven = $$$False Index: vhUnitTest/WSimpl/Vhisie4/OPC/OPCService/OPCKenmerkenConverter/BlumNaarAXKenmerkenConverter/ConverteerBlumKenmerkNaarAXKenmerk/Test.cls.xml =================================================================== diff -u -r72872 -r72891 --- vhUnitTest/WSimpl/Vhisie4/OPC/OPCService/OPCKenmerkenConverter/BlumNaarAXKenmerkenConverter/ConverteerBlumKenmerkNaarAXKenmerk/Test.cls.xml (.../Test.cls.xml) (revision 72872) +++ vhUnitTest/WSimpl/Vhisie4/OPC/OPCService/OPCKenmerkenConverter/BlumNaarAXKenmerkenConverter/ConverteerBlumKenmerkNaarAXKenmerk/Test.cls.xml (.../Test.cls.xml) (revision 72891) @@ -176,6 +176,20 @@ ]]> + + + + + + + + TECH.Numeric + +%Boolean + + TECH.Numeric @@ -193,6 +197,10 @@ TECH.Numeric + +%Boolean + + TECH.Numeric Index: vhTest/Utils/APPS/PM/Maatwerk/dto/RVGKenmerken.cls.xml =================================================================== diff -u -r72555 -r72891 --- vhTest/Utils/APPS/PM/Maatwerk/dto/RVGKenmerken.cls.xml (.../RVGKenmerken.cls.xml) (revision 72555) +++ vhTest/Utils/APPS/PM/Maatwerk/dto/RVGKenmerken.cls.xml (.../RVGKenmerken.cls.xml) (revision 72891) @@ -30,6 +30,7 @@ Set RvgKenmerken.DeurSteunNaarBinnen = ##class(DOM.PM.enu.RVGDeurSteunNaarBinnen).Nee() Set RvgKenmerken.DikteTussenplank = 18 Set RvgKenmerken.DikteScheidingswand = 18 + Set RvgKenmerken.ExpandoTSpreiddrevel = $$$False Set RvgKenmerken.FrontBreedte = 870 Set RvgKenmerken.FrontDikte = 18 Set RvgKenmerken.FrontHoogte = 1900 @@ -49,6 +50,7 @@ Set RvgKenmerken.PocketAchterwandDikte = 320 Set RvgKenmerken.PocketDiepte = 575 Set RvgKenmerken.PocketHoogte = 1915 + Set RvgKenmerken.PocketVerbinder = $$$False Set RvgKenmerken.PocketZijkantDikte = 18 Set RvgKenmerken.ProductieWijze = ##class(DOM.PM.enu.RVGProductieWijze).Voorgemonteerd() Set RvgKenmerken.SpaanplaatSchroeven = $$$False @@ -90,6 +92,7 @@ Set RvgKenmerken.DeurSteunNaarBinnen = ##class(DOM.PM.enu.RVGDeurSteunNaarBinnen).Nee() Set RvgKenmerken.DikteGeleiderAfdekking = 19 Set RvgKenmerken.DikteTussenplank = 17 + Set RvgKenmerken.ExpandoTSpreiddrevel = $$$False Set RvgKenmerken.FrontBreedteLinks = 710 Set RvgKenmerken.FrontBreedteRechts = 712 Set RvgKenmerken.FrontDikte = 18 @@ -116,6 +119,7 @@ Set RvgKenmerken.PocketDiepte = 978 Set RvgKenmerken.PocketHoogte = 2358 Set RvgKenmerken.PocketZijkantDikte = 19 + Set RvgKenmerken.PocketVerbinder = $$$False Set RvgKenmerken.ProductieWijze = ##class(DOM.PM.enu.RVGProductieWijze).Voorgemonteerd() Set RvgKenmerken.SpaanplaatSchroeven = $$$False Set RvgKenmerken.SysteemSchroeven = $$$False Index: WSimpl/Vhisie4/OPC/OPCService/OPCKenmerkenConverter/BlumNaarAXKenmerkenConverter.cls.xml =================================================================== diff -u -r72850 -r72891 --- WSimpl/Vhisie4/OPC/OPCService/OPCKenmerkenConverter/BlumNaarAXKenmerkenConverter.cls.xml (.../BlumNaarAXKenmerkenConverter.cls.xml) (revision 72850) +++ WSimpl/Vhisie4/OPC/OPCService/OPCKenmerkenConverter/BlumNaarAXKenmerkenConverter.cls.xml (.../BlumNaarAXKenmerkenConverter.cls.xml) (revision 72891) @@ -245,6 +245,8 @@ Quit:(KenmerkNameBlum="partition side thickness") GeconverteerdeKenmerkName_"Diktescheidingswand" Quit:(KenmerkNameBlum="6 x 14.5 mm system screws, nickel plated") GeconverteerdeKenmerkName_"Systeemschroeven" Quit:(##class(TECH.StringUtils).Contains(KenmerkNameBlum, "4 x 35 mm chipboard screws, nickel plated")) GeconverteerdeKenmerkName_"Spaanplaatschroeven" + Quit:(KenmerkNameBlum="EXPANDO T (fixing system for thin fronts)") GeconverteerdeKenmerkName_"Expandotspreiddrevel" + Quit:(KenmerkNameBlum="Pocket connector") GeconverteerdeKenmerkName_"Pocketverbinder" If $$$Not(##class(TECH.StringUtils).Equals(KenmerkNameBlum, "selection of the decor via decor number", "distributor", "package assembly", "adapter plate material", "adapter plate shape", "adapter plate fixing", "assembly")) { Do ..Logger.ErrorMail("Onbekende BlumKenmerkName", "Kon RVG BlumKenmerk '"_ KenmerkNameBlum _"' niet vertalen.") Index: APPS/PM/Maatwerk/impl/RVG/DtoNaarKenmerkConverter.cls.xml =================================================================== diff -u -r72555 -r72891 --- APPS/PM/Maatwerk/impl/RVG/DtoNaarKenmerkConverter.cls.xml (.../DtoNaarKenmerkConverter.cls.xml) (revision 72555) +++ APPS/PM/Maatwerk/impl/RVG/DtoNaarKenmerkConverter.cls.xml (.../DtoNaarKenmerkConverter.cls.xml) (revision 72891) @@ -32,6 +32,7 @@ Set DomKenmerken.DikteGeleiderAfdekking = DtoKenmerken.DikteGeleiderAfdekking Set DomKenmerken.DikteScheidingswand = DtoKenmerken.DikteScheidingswand Set DomKenmerken.DikteTussenplank = DtoKenmerken.DikteTussenplank + Set DomKenmerken.ExpandoTSpreiddrevel = DtoKenmerken.ExpandoTSpreiddrevel Set DomKenmerken.FrontBreedte = DtoKenmerken.FrontBreedte Set DomKenmerken.FrontBreedteLinks = DtoKenmerken.FrontBreedteLinks Set DomKenmerken.FrontBreedteRechts = DtoKenmerken.FrontBreedteRechts @@ -62,6 +63,7 @@ Set DomKenmerken.PocketAchterwandDikte = DtoKenmerken.PocketAchterwandDikte Set DomKenmerken.PocketDiepte = DtoKenmerken.PocketDiepte Set DomKenmerken.PocketHoogte = DtoKenmerken.PocketHoogte + Set DomKenmerken.PocketVerbinder = DtoKenmerken.PocketVerbinder Set DomKenmerken.PocketZijkantDikte = DtoKenmerken.PocketZijkantDikte Set DomKenmerken.ProductieWijze = DtoKenmerken.ProductieWijze Set DomKenmerken.SpaanplaatSchroeven = DtoKenmerken.SpaanplaatSchroeven Index: vhTest/Utils/AXimpl/PM/Maatwerk/RvgKenmerken.cls.xml =================================================================== diff -u -r72558 -r72891 --- vhTest/Utils/AXimpl/PM/Maatwerk/RvgKenmerken.cls.xml (.../RvgKenmerken.cls.xml) (revision 72558) +++ vhTest/Utils/AXimpl/PM/Maatwerk/RvgKenmerken.cls.xml (.../RvgKenmerken.cls.xml) (revision 72891) @@ -30,6 +30,7 @@ Do ..VoegToeKenmerk("Deursteunnaarbinnen", ##class(DOM.PM.enu.RVGDeurSteunNaarBinnen).Nee(), RvgKenmerken) Do ..VoegToeKenmerk("Diktetussenplank", 18, RvgKenmerken) Do ..VoegToeKenmerk("Diktescheidingswand", 18, RvgKenmerken) + Do ..VoegToeKenmerk("Expandotspreiddrevel", "false", RvgKenmerken) Do ..VoegToeKenmerk("Frontbreedte", 870, RvgKenmerken) Do ..VoegToeKenmerk("Frontdikte", 18, RvgKenmerken) Do ..VoegToeKenmerk("Fronthoogte", 1900, RvgKenmerken) @@ -49,6 +50,7 @@ Do ..VoegToeKenmerk("Pocketdiepte", 575, RvgKenmerken) Do ..VoegToeKenmerk("Pockethoogte", 1915, RvgKenmerken) Do ..VoegToeKenmerk("Pocketzijkantdikte", 18, RvgKenmerken) + Do ..VoegToeKenmerk("Pocketverbinder", "false", RvgKenmerken) Do ..VoegToeKenmerk("Productiewijze", ##class(DOM.PM.enu.RVGProductieWijze).Voorgemonteerd(), RvgKenmerken) Do ..VoegToeKenmerk("Spaanplaatschroeven", "false", RvgKenmerken) Do ..VoegToeKenmerk("Systeemschroeven", "false", RvgKenmerken) Index: DOM/PM/Maatwerk/Syncs/DotNet/MaatwerkCalculator/impl/ProductInfo.cls.xml =================================================================== diff -u -r72574 -r72891 --- DOM/PM/Maatwerk/Syncs/DotNet/MaatwerkCalculator/impl/ProductInfo.cls.xml (.../ProductInfo.cls.xml) (revision 72574) +++ DOM/PM/Maatwerk/Syncs/DotNet/MaatwerkCalculator/impl/ProductInfo.cls.xml (.../ProductInfo.cls.xml) (revision 72891) @@ -534,6 +534,9 @@ Do ProductIds.Insert(4094255) // DeurOndersteuningSet Do ProductIds.Insert(1988) // SysteemSchroeven Do ProductIds.Insert(4874286) // SpaanplaatSchroeven + Do ProductIds.Insert(1802579) // ExpandoTSpreiddrevel + Do ProductIds.Insert(4099371) // PocketVerbinder + Do ProductIds.Insert(4094379) // PocketVerbinder Quit ProductIds ]]> Index: vhUnitTest/DOM/PM/impl/IKCanonischeWaarde/TestRVGKenmerken.cls.xml =================================================================== diff -u -r72552 -r72891 --- vhUnitTest/DOM/PM/impl/IKCanonischeWaarde/TestRVGKenmerken.cls.xml (.../TestRVGKenmerken.cls.xml) (revision 72552) +++ vhUnitTest/DOM/PM/impl/IKCanonischeWaarde/TestRVGKenmerken.cls.xml (.../TestRVGKenmerken.cls.xml) (revision 72891) @@ -5,7 +5,7 @@ %String -;VG;\\;\\;758;540;1914;0;ZonderSokkel;DummyNaamA;DummyNaamB;DummyNummerA;DummyNummerB;DecoratiefPaneelKastZijwand;;19;18;19;870;542.3;497.9;18;1900;730;107.3;67.9;876;595;1928;;0;DummyLeverancierA;DummyLeverancierB;500;155;450;450;450;;300;450;;GeenFront;Vrijstaand;320;575;1915;18;\1;0.275.985.8;1;0.648.409.6;1;0.648.765.0;1;0.818.647.1;\;PG-M;UnoLinks;DummyMateriaalA;DummyMateriaalB;5;10;3;412;1;1;1;411;410;0;0 +;VG;\\;\\;758;540;1914;0;ZonderSokkel;DummyNaamA;DummyNaamB;DummyNummerA;DummyNummerB;DecoratiefPaneelKastZijwand;;19;18;19;870;542.3;497.9;18;1900;730;107.3;67.9;876;595;1928;;0;DummyLeverancierA;DummyLeverancierB;500;155;450;450;450;;300;450;;GeenFront;Vrijstaand;320;575;1915;18;\1;0.275.985.8;1;0.648.409.6;1;0.648.765.0;1;0.818.647.1;\;PG-M;UnoLinks;DummyMateriaalA;DummyMateriaalB;5;10;3;412;1;1;1;411;410;0;0;0;0 Index: DOM/PM/Maatwerk/Calc/Common/IKCanonischeWaardeGenerator.cls.xml =================================================================== diff -u -r72552 -r72891 --- DOM/PM/Maatwerk/Calc/Common/IKCanonischeWaardeGenerator.cls.xml (.../IKCanonischeWaardeGenerator.cls.xml) (revision 72552) +++ DOM/PM/Maatwerk/Calc/Common/IKCanonischeWaardeGenerator.cls.xml (.../IKCanonischeWaardeGenerator.cls.xml) (revision 72891) @@ -434,6 +434,8 @@ _ ";" _ RVGKenmerken.DeurStabiliseerderRechts _ ";" _ RVGKenmerken.SpaanplaatSchroeven _ ";" _ RVGKenmerken.SysteemSchroeven + _ ";" _ RVGKenmerken.ExpandoTSpreiddrevel + _ ";" _ RVGKenmerken.PocketVerbinder ]]> Index: vhTest/Utils/ECON/PM/Maatwerk/dto/RvgKenmerken.cls.xml =================================================================== diff -u -r72555 -r72891 --- vhTest/Utils/ECON/PM/Maatwerk/dto/RvgKenmerken.cls.xml (.../RvgKenmerken.cls.xml) (revision 72555) +++ vhTest/Utils/ECON/PM/Maatwerk/dto/RvgKenmerken.cls.xml (.../RvgKenmerken.cls.xml) (revision 72891) @@ -23,6 +23,7 @@ Set RvgKenmerken.DeurSteunNaarBinnen = ##class(DOM.PM.enu.RVGDeurSteunNaarBinnen).Nee() Set RvgKenmerken.DikteTussenplank = 18 Set RvgKenmerken.DikteScheidingswand = 18 + Set RvgKenmerken.ExpandoTSpreiddrevel = "false" Set RvgKenmerken.FrontBreedte = 870 Set RvgKenmerken.FrontDikte = 18 Set RvgKenmerken.FrontHoogte = 1900 @@ -41,6 +42,7 @@ Set RvgKenmerken.PocketAchterwandDikte = 320 Set RvgKenmerken.PocketDiepte = 575 Set RvgKenmerken.PocketHoogte = 1915 + Set RvgKenmerken.PocketVerbinder = "false" Set RvgKenmerken.PocketZijkantDikte = 18 Set RvgKenmerken.SpaanplaatSchroeven = "false" Set RvgKenmerken.SysteemSchroeven = "false"